Original Description
Jean Baptiste Henri Durand-Brager's La Baie D'alger, Cote D'afrique Du Nord is a captivating 19th-century maritime painting that transports viewers to the sun-drenched shores of North Africa. The artwork masterfully captures the shimmering Mediterranean light dancing on the bay's tranquil waters, with Algiers' whitewashed buildings cascading down the hillside under a vast, luminous sky. As a French naval officer-turned-artist, Durand-Brager brought authentic topographical precision to this Orientalist scene, blending documentary accuracy with romantic sensibility. The painting exemplifies his signature style - meticulous attention to nautical detail combined with atmospheric luminosity that would influence later Impressionist seascapes. Historically significant, it reflects Europe's fascination with North African landscapes during the colonial period while standing as an important record of 19th-century Mediterranean coastal views. The work showcases Durand-Brager's unique position bridging military cartography and fine art.
